So, since I have dumbass Carcosa blocked I can't read what was in the OP. I went to CBSSports.com and found an article called 7 trades that make sense. I assume that's the right article? If it is, then I found some interesting things in there. Mainly that he had 2 years left on his contract at $11 and $12 million. Now, I'm guessing that he would want a new contract as part of the trade. Should the Chiefs give him a new contract right away if they make the trade? I mean, nothing has been said about why he wants out of Arizona. But I'm guessing money because of his snakes in the grass comment. That makes me think that he was promised a rework on his deal and the Cards changed their minds. I don't know. Is there anything out there to support that idea?
